是的,腾讯云轻量应用服务器(Lighthouse)可以部署数据库。
虽然轻量应用服务器主要面向轻量级应用、个人网站、开发测试等场景设计,但它本质上是一台具备完整操作系统(如 CentOS、Ubuntu、Debian 等)的云服务器,因此你可以像使用普通云服务器(CVM)一样,在上面安装和运行数据库服务。
✅ 支持部署的常见数据库包括:
- MySQL
- PostgreSQL
- Redis(内存数据库,适用于缓存)
- MongoDB
- SQLite(轻量级,适合小项目)
⚠️ 使用轻量服务器部署数据库的注意事项:
-
性能限制
- 轻量服务器通常配置较低(如1核2G、2核4G),适合中小型应用或学习用途。
- 高并发、大数据量的生产环境建议使用腾讯云 CVM 或 云数据库(如 TencentDB)。
-
数据安全与备份
- 自建数据库需自行负责数据备份、高可用、监控和安全防护。
- 而腾讯云的托管数据库(如云数据库 MySQL、Redis)提供自动备份、容灾、监控等功能,更稳定可靠。
-
网络与端口
- 需在轻量服务器的防火墙和安全组中开放数据库端口(如 MySQL 的 3306),但不建议对公网开放数据库端口,存在安全风险。
- 建议通过 SSH 隧道连接,或仅限内网访问。
-
存储空间有限
- 轻量服务器系统盘和数据盘容量较小(一般 50GB~500GB),需注意数据库增长带来的磁盘压力。
✅ 适用场景建议:
| 场景 | 是否推荐 |
|---|---|
| 个人博客、小型网站 | ✅ 推荐 |
| 学习/开发测试环境 | ✅ 推荐 |
| 中大型生产项目 | ❌ 不推荐,建议用 CVM + 云数据库 |
| 高可用、高并发系统 | ❌ 不推荐 |
✅ 最佳实践建议:
- 小项目:可在轻量服务器上部署数据库(如 LNMP/LEMP 架构)。
- 重要业务:使用轻量服务器部署应用 + 腾讯云云数据库(TencentDB),实现应用与数据库分离,提升安全性与稳定性。
示例:在轻量服务器上安装 MySQL
# Ubuntu/Debian 示例
sudo apt update
sudo apt install mysql-server -y
sudo systemctl start mysql
sudo systemctl enable mysql
然后进行安全配置:
sudo mysql_secure_installation
总结:
可以部署,适合轻量级、非核心业务。
若追求稳定、安全、可扩展性,建议搭配使用 腾讯云云数据库 服务。
如有具体需求(如部署 WordPress、自建 API 服务等),也可以进一步帮你设计架构方案。
轻量云Cloud